**CI note: deep-link routing tests flaking on Wayfinch mobile**

If the deep-link suite fails on a fresh branch, it's usually the emulator snapshot missing the intent-filter manifest merge. Rebuild the snapshot before rerunning; don't just retry. Route table changes also require regenerating fixtures with the link-map script. Last known-good pipeline run is recorded under the token below.

build token for tawif-bahip: htk31_68bba16e1afabfef4ecc69408c06f16

INTERNAL MEMO — Heads of Department. Finance has completed its review of slow-moving stock at the Larkfield warehouse. A write-down of the Veltor 300 component line will be recorded this quarter, reflecting obsolescence following the platform redesign. Department heads should reconcile local counts by month-end and flag any items still in active use to Procurement. The broader implications for next year's sourcing strategy are outlined in the confidential note below.

internal memo for tagef-hadup: Gross margin on Ulaath came in at 15 percent against a plan of 5 percent. Only 7 of the 120 pilot accounts renewed Ulaath, so a churn review is set for October 15.

Deploy step 6 — load test the checkout flow. Before flipping traffic to the new Pinchbeck checkout service, run the Gullwing load harness at 3x peak for fifteen minutes. Watch p99 latency and the payment-intent error rate; anything over 0.5% means stop and ping whoever's on the release thread. Don't skip this even if it's late — we've been burned twice. The harness authenticates to staging with a signed token, generated from the key below.

rollout seal: bky3_4aa